Cadmium Statistics and Information | U.S. Geological Survey
Currently, a large percentage of global cadmium metal production takes place in Asia. Cadmium is generally recovered as a byproduct from zinc concentrates. Zinc-to-cadmium ratios in typical zinc ores range from 200:1 to 400:1.

MINERAL COMMODITY PROFILES: CADMIUM
Cadmium is recovered in the form of metal sponge from the zinc-cadmium sludge generated at zinc refineries. Although this has some limited use, most of it is upgraded by distillation to commercial grade then melted and cast into marketable shapes.

Mineral commodity profiles: Cadmium | U.S. Geological Survey
Cadmium is associated in nature with zinc (and, less closely, with lead and copper) and is extracted mainly as a byproduct of the mining and processing of zinc. In 2000, it was refined in 27 countries, of which the 8 largest accounted for two-thirds of world production.

Base Metal and Iron Ore Mining
lution concerns in the mining industry. Removal of overburden to access the ore can pose major problems in storage and reclamation. The over-burden (waste-to-ore) ratio for surface mining of metal ores generally ranges from 2:1 to 8:1, de-pending on local conditions. The ratio for solid wastes from underground mining is typically 0.2:1.
